This patch adds constexpr to <complex> header: operators, member operators, and member functions (real, imag, norm, conj). https://eel.is/c++draft/complex.numbers https://wg21.link/p0415 Reviewed By: ldionne, #libc Spies: philnik, danilaml, Quuxplusone, wmaxey, arichardson, libcxx-commits Differential Revision: https://reviews.llvm.org/D79555
